Prologue

Phoenix walked along the seaside in yamashita park, Yokohama. The cold winter weather bit at him in the dark of the night. Sea water blew up into his face. He was tired.

He was walking toward the nearby italian restaurant for his dinner date with maya at 9:00. She had told him to go early and get a booth seat. He glanced at his watch. The green numbers read 8:47. He sighed as he hurried his walk.

Suddenly something shiny caught phoenix's eye. That something just happened to be in the water. Phoenix walked slowly to the railing separating him from the harbor. Then he saw it. It was a body. Decayed and beaten, cuts and gun holes all over the body. It was a male wearing a suit, or what was left of one. The corpse wore a rolex. That was what was shining.

Trembling, Phoenix pulled his phone from his pocket and dialed a number. "Ema... I found a body..."

Chapter 1

Detective Ema Skye lay in bed, sprawled out under her blanket. She was deep in her sleep. She slept a peaceful dreamless sleep. She deserved it, last night had left her exhausted. The bedroom of her apartment was fairly tidy. The shelves were packed full of hundreds and hundreds of books on every kind of science. In her bedside table she had a stash of romance novels for reading before bed. The bed itself was a queen size. She needed one, during her sleep she moved a whole heck of a lot.

Out of nowhere her alarm went off, the horrible annoying sound broke the tranquil silence of her bedroom. Her eyes flew open as she let out a devastating groan. "Work..." Ema moaned.

She drowsily got out of bed, stumbled to her closet and shrugged out of her baggy, size to big pajamas. Stretched, picked out her usual set of clothing, and got to changing.

Over a breakfast of bacon, and eggs (and no she's not that crazy about snackoos to eat them at breakfast) she thought about last night. The body was a John Doe, The clothing was of top quality and pretty expensive, at least ¥90,000 (about $900). The body must have been rotting for at least 6 months. "Well the report will be on my computer when I get to work." Ema thought to herself.


30 minutes of Tokyo rush hour traffic/2 bags of snackoos latter she was finally at work. The japanese police headquarters. When she was finally at her desk she printed off the report on our unknown body, which turned out to be Mr. Tokuzawa. The previous owner of JBank who went missing 8 months ago. JBank is the largest bank in all of japan. Her assignment was also there. Go do some recon on JBank.

"Hmmm, I better call Mr. Wright he'll love this!" Ema thought aloud to herself.

Spoiler: Style feedback
One: Capitalize the first letter of every proper noun. It's rather jarring when someone messes this up.
Two: The narrative doesn't flow as smoothly as it could. Quite a few of the very-short sentences could be joined together, and several of the descriptions should be merged into the narrative of the character's actions. Show, don't tell, as they say.

Plot seems interesting enough at first glance, though the decision to place it in Japan seems a bit on the odd side. Keep working at it and it should turn out well.
